Triple i Consulting is a dynamic work environment with a company culture that embraces open communication between management/staff and a "work hard, play hard" attitude towards tasks.
Triple i Consulting is a dynamic work environment with a company culture that embraces open communication between management/staff and a "work hard, play hard" attitude towards tasks.
Triple i Consulting is a dynamic work environment with a company culture that embraces open communication between management/staff and a "work hard, play hard" attitude towards tasks.